Analysis

Zhejiang recorded 5,806 Square kilometres for land cover and land cover change — gain of artificial surfaces in 2022. That is the highest value across all 5 years on record.

That represents a change of up 7.5% on the previous year and up 205.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, land cover and land cover change — gain of artificial surfaces in Zhejiang peaked at 5,806 Square kilometres in 2022 and was at its lowest, 411.78 Square kilometres, in 2005.

That places Zhejiang 65th out of 758 regions with data for 2022, putting it in the top 10%.

The land cover dataset provides a global assessment of land cover and land cover change to monitor pressures on ecosystems and biodiversity. By using geospatial data with high spatio-temporal resolution, it develops a set of internationally comparable indicators with a long time series and a five-year interval from 2000 to 2022 for the Climate Change Initiative Land Cover dataset, and from 1975 to 2030 for the Global Human Settlement Layer dataset. Please see the working paper for a more complete description of the methods. The dataset has a global coverage on the national level, while on the sub-national TL2 level (i.e. large subnational regions) results are reported for all OECD countries as well as for Argentina, Brazil, China, India, Indonesia and South Africa. The following country aggregates are included: Euro area, European Union, Advanced economies, Emerging market economies, G7, G20, OECD, OECD Europe, OECD Asia Oceania, OECD Americas, the LAC region and the World. Data source(s): Climate Change Initiative land cover data and Global Human Settlement Layer built-up area data. Contact: ENV.Stat@oecd.org Database documentation
